Indian-origin driver booked for alleged rape of unconscious passenger in California, bail set at $500,000

A rideshare driver, Simranjit Singh Sekhon, believed to be of Indian-origin, has been booked for the alleged rap of an unconscious passenger in November. According to Fox 11, Simranjit Singh picked up the victim in Thousand Oaks. The ride was marked as completed but Sekhon drove the victim around Camarillo, where he allegedly assaulted the drunk passenger who was not in senses. The investigation began in November when the Major Crimes Sexual Assault Unit received reports of the assault. Sekhon was arrested on December 15 and charged with the rape of an unconscious victim. His bail was set at $500,000. Detectives believe there may be additional victims who have not yet come forward, the report said. Cops have not disclosed the name of the rideshare company or any other details about the driver, his status in the country etc. They said Simranjit Singh is 35 years old and released his photo.
